Chest | Chest AP Portable Position

Name: Chest AP Portable Position Procedure: The patient lies supine or semiupright with the beam entering from the front. This projection is used for critically ill patients and evaluates acute pathology and line placement. Chest | Chest Lordotic Position

Name: Chest Lordotic Position Procedure: The patient leans backward or the tube is angled upward to project the clavicles above the lung apices. This projection improves visualization of apical lung regions. Lower Extremity | Ankle AP Position

Name: Ankle AP Position Procedure: The foot is dorsiflexed to open the joint space. This projection evaluates malleoli talar dome and joint alignment.
